dc.description.abstractThis study was carried out on cows, sheep and goats in Salkaya Village, Kovancilar, Baskil and Sivrice towns and in Elazi? during 1994 and 1995. Fifty two myiasis cases were detected throughout the study. Forty seven (90.38%) and 5 (9.62%) of the cases were determined in sheep and cows respectively, no myiasis case was encountered in goats. Twenty two (42.32%) of the cases were seen in June during 1994 and 1995, 10 (19.23%) in May, 9 (17.31%) in July, 8 (15.38%) in September and 3 (5.77%) in August. Identification of the collected larvae showed that 51 (98.08%) and 1 (1.92%) of the wounds were caused by W. magnifica and L. sericata respectively. The wounds, cleared of necrotic tissues and rinsed with the suitable antiseptics before the spraying with negusant, were fully cured.
